I know you can log into the PIX PDM and click on "Monitoring" and "User Licenses" and see the number of user licenses in use. Is there a command line that tells you this same value? I am looking for some sort of "show user lic" and have it report to me the number of licenses currently in use, what the MAC addresses are of the machines tied to each license, and when those will be aged out.

Which, begs the second question - do those client licenses age out over a period of time? If so, what are those parameters.

My third question is how I can clear those licenses. I know I can type "clear xlate" but is there a better/different method?

Hi .. try the show local-host/clear local host command

"On a PIX 501, cleared hosts are released from the license limit. You can view the number of hosts that

are counted toward the license limit with the show local-host command. "
